Description
Photograph of a view of a harbor from the crossed ropes of two anchored ships, ca.1930-1939. Water is visible behind two ropes that cross each other in the foreground. The ends of two boats are visible to the left and right while a large ship can be seen along the edge of the harbor. A large factory building in pack reads "Twenty Mule Team Borax Products" in one line and "Pacific Coast Borax Company" underneath. A cylindrical storage facility can be seen to the right of center in the background.

Description
The more than 3,600 unique photographs of this collection document the Chamber's promotional efforts during the city's early years. In addition to stock photographs, there are pictures of the elaborate booths and displays that the Chamber prepared for use at state fairs and international trade shows. The photographic collection contains images showing the growth of important municipal enterprises, such as ground transportation systems, aviation, and shipping. In addition there are about 1,000 lantern slides in this collection -- not yet fully digitized.
